在这个数字化时代,手机应用已经成为了我们生活中不可或缺的一部分。而随着编程技术的不断发展,越来越多的人开始学习编程,希望通过创作手机应用来实现自己的创意。那么,市面上有哪些优秀的手机编程软件呢?让我们一起来看看吧!
1. Android Studio
Android Studio 是 Google 推出的一款官方 Android 开发工具,它集成了代码编辑、调试、性能分析等功能,是 Android 开发者必备的工具。以下是 Android Studio 的几个亮点:
- 强大的代码编辑器:支持代码自动补全、智能提示等功能,提高开发效率。
- 实时预览:在编写代码的同时,可以实时预览应用界面,方便调整布局。
- 强大的调试工具:支持断点调试、性能分析等功能,帮助开发者快速定位问题。
2. Xcode
Xcode 是苹果公司推出的一款 macOS 和 iOS 应用程序开发工具,适用于开发 macOS、iOS、watchOS 和 tvOS 应用。以下是 Xcode 的几个亮点:
- 集成开发环境:提供代码编辑、调试、界面设计等功能,方便开发者一站式开发。
- 代码自动补全:支持 Swift 和 Objective-C 语言的代码自动补全,提高开发效率。
- 模拟器:提供真实的设备模拟器,方便开发者测试应用在不同设备上的表现。
3. Flutter
Flutter 是 Google 开发的一款跨平台 UI 工具包,可以用于开发 iOS 和 Android 应用。以下是 Flutter 的几个亮点:
- 高性能:使用 Dart 语言编写,具有高性能的特点。
- 丰富的组件库:提供丰富的 UI 组件,方便开发者快速搭建应用界面。
- 热重载:支持热重载功能,可以实时预览代码更改效果,提高开发效率。
4. Kotlin Multiplatform
Kotlin Multiplatform 是一款跨平台开发工具,可以将 Kotlin 代码共享到 iOS 和 Android 平台。以下是 Kotlin Multiplatform 的几个亮点:
- 代码共享:可以将 Kotlin 代码共享到 iOS 和 Android 平台,提高开发效率。
- 互操作性:支持 Kotlin 和 Swift 代码的互操作性,方便开发者迁移现有项目。
- 性能优化:Kotlin 代码在 Android 平台具有高性能的特点。
5. Visual Studio Code
Visual Studio Code 是一款轻量级的代码编辑器,支持多种编程语言,包括 C#、Java、Python 等。以下是 Visual Studio Code 的几个亮点:
- 插件生态:拥有丰富的插件,可以扩展编辑器的功能。
- 代码智能提示:支持代码智能提示、代码格式化等功能,提高开发效率。
- 跨平台:支持 Windows、macOS 和 Linux 系统。
通过以上介绍,相信你已经对手机编程软件有了初步的了解。选择适合自己的编程软件,掌握编程技能,轻松创作手机应用,让你的创意变为现实!
